Summary:
David Grazian's riveting tour of downtown Philadelphia and its newly bustling nightlife scene reveals the city as an urban playground where everyone dabbles in games of chance and perpetrates elaborate cons. Entertainment in the city has evolved into a professional industry replete with set designers, stage directors, and method actors whose dazzling illusions tempt even the shrewdest of customers. As entertaining and illuminating as the confessional stories it recounts, On the Make is a fascinating exposé of the smoke and mirrors employed in the city at night.
Contents:
Friday night in Philadelphia : the art of the hustle
Dynamic imagineering : the staging of urban nightlife
Spin control : public relations and reality marketing
Winning bar : nightlife as a sporting ritual
In the company of men : the girl hunt and the myth of the pickup
Hustling the hustlers : challenging the girl hunt
Where the action is : storytelling and the imagination of risk
Smoke and mirrors : the experience of urban nightlife.
